What is the Vandermonde matrix used for?
The Vandermonde matrix is ubiquitous in mathematics and engineering. Its uses include polynomial interpolation [1, 4], coding theory [2, 5], and signal processing, where the matrix for a discrete Fourier transform is a Vandermonde matrix.
Is Vandermonde a square matrix?
Definition VM Vandermonde Matrix An square matrix of size n, A, is a Vandermonde matrix if there are scalars, \scalarlist{x}{n} such that \matrixentry{A}{ij}=x_{i}^{j-1}, 1\leq i\leq n, 1\leq j\leq n.
Is Vandermonde matrix full rank?
This is a Vandermonde matrix (which is always full rank), unless you have a row (or column) which is all zeros, or two rows (or columns) that are generated by the same number, in other words: if all your a_i are different and non zero, then the inverse exists.
What is a Vandermonde system?
In linear algebra, a Vandermonde matrix, named after Alexandre-Théophile Vandermonde, is a matrix with the terms of a geometric progression in each row, i.e., an m × n matrix. or. for all indices i and j. The identical term Vandermonde matrix was used for the transpose of the above matrix by Macon and Spitzbart (1958).
How do you create a Vandermonde matrix in python?
vander() function is used to generate a Vandermonde matrix.
- Syntax : numpy.vander(arr, N = None, increasing = False)
- Parameters :
- arr : [ array_like] 1-D input array.
- N : [int, optional] Number of columns in the output.
- increasing : [bool, optional] Order of the powers of the columns.
What is the inverse of Vandermonde matrix?
A simple method for computing the inverse of Vandermonde matrices is presented. The inverse is obtained by finding the cofactor matrix of Vandermonde matrices. Based on this, it is directly possible to evaluate the determinant and inverse for more general Vandermonde matrices.
Are Vandermonde matrices invertible?
A square Vandermonde matrix is invertible if and only if the xi are distinct. An explicit formula for the inverse is known.
What is Alexandre Theophile vandermonde Matrix?
Generate a Vandermonde matrix. The columns of the output matrix are powers of the input vector. The order of the powers is determined by the increasing boolean argument. Such a matrix with a geometric progression in each row is named for Alexandre- Theophile Vandermonde.
What does NP Polyval do?
polyval. Evaluate a polynomial at specific values. If x is another polynomial then the composite polynomial p(x(t)) is returned. …
How do you make a Vandermonde matrix in Matlab?
The matrix is described by the formula A ( i , j ) = v ( i ) ( N − j ) such that its columns are powers of the vector v . An alternate form of the Vandermonde matrix flips the matrix along the vertical axis, as shown. Use fliplr(vander(v)) to return this form.
Why are Vandermonde matrices invertible?
An m × n rectangular Vandermonde matrix such that m ≥ n has maximum rank n if and only if there are n of the xi that are distinct. A square Vandermonde matrix is invertible if and only if the xi are distinct. An explicit formula for the inverse is known.